Karen A. (Johnston) Beliveau age 57 of Derry, NH, died Wednesday at the Holy Family Hospital, Methuen, MA after a long illness.
She was born in Lawrence, MA, and had been a resident of Derry, NH for the past 34 years, formerly of Lawrence, and No. Andover, MA.
Mrs. Beliveau was a Senior Technician for Sanders Corporation of Nashua, NH. She was also a volunteer at the Cancer Unit at Parkland Medical Center in Derry, NH. She was an avid fundraiser for cancer research. She was a member of St. Thomas Aquinas Church in Derry, NH. She enjoyed Quilting and Playing cards with the Sisters of Mercy of Windham, NH, and she also enjoyed ceramics and painting.
